Understanding Age-Related Height Loss
Shrinking with age is a well-documented process, but it is not a foregone conclusion. The primary culprits are bone density loss, spinal disc compression, and poor posture. By understanding the mechanisms behind this process, you can take informed action to counteract it.
The Role of Osteoporosis
Osteoporosis, which means 'porous bone,' is a condition where bones become brittle and weak, making them more susceptible to fractures. The disease is a major driver of height loss, as small compression fractures in the spine can cause the vertebrae to crumble and shorten. This often leads to a stooped or hunched posture known as hyperkyphosis, or "dowager's hump". While most prevalent in post-menopausal women due to decreased estrogen levels, men are also at risk, and it can be a serious, even fatal, condition.
Spinal Disc Degeneration
Your spine is cushioned by small, fluid-filled discs between each vertebra. Over time, these discs can lose water and become dehydrated, causing them to flatten and compress the spine. This disc desiccation is a gradual and natural process, but it can be accelerated by a sedentary lifestyle, poor hydration, and spinal stress. The cumulative effect of these compressed discs is a measurable loss of height.
Loss of Muscle Mass (Sarcopenia)
As we age, we naturally lose muscle mass, a condition called sarcopenia. Weakened core and back muscles, which are crucial for maintaining an upright posture, can cause you to stoop forward. This change in posture is a significant factor in perceived and actual height loss. Consistent strength training and adequate protein intake are key to combating muscle loss and keeping your body properly aligned.
Exercises to Mitigate and Reverse Shrinking
Exercise is one of the most powerful tools for maintaining your stature. Weight-bearing and resistance exercises stimulate new bone tissue production and build the muscle mass needed for good posture.
Weight-Bearing and Resistance Training
- Walking and Jogging: Activities that force your body to work against gravity are excellent for strengthening bones. A brisk walk is beneficial, and if your joints can handle it, jogging or running can be even more effective.
- Strength Training: Lifting weights, using resistance bands, or doing bodyweight exercises signals your bones and muscles to grow stronger. Compound movements like squats and deadlifts are particularly effective, but even light resistance can make a difference.
- Yoga and Pilates: These practices focus on core strength, flexibility, and proper alignment, which can help reverse the effects of poor posture. Regular practice can improve spinal health and help you stand taller.
Spinal Decompression and Stretching
- Hanging Exercises: Hanging from a pull-up bar for short periods can help lengthen the spine and relieve pressure on the compressed discs.
- Inversion Tables: For those with back issues, an inversion table can use gravity to gently decompress the spine, creating space between the vertebrae.
- Wall Angels: This exercise improves shoulder mobility and posture by having you stand with your back against a wall and slide your arms up and down.
- Cat-Cow Stretch: This yoga pose increases spinal flexibility and promotes proper alignment, making it a great daily stretch for maintaining a healthy back.
The Role of Diet and Supplements
Proper nutrition provides the building blocks your body needs to maintain bone density and muscle mass. Without the right nutrients, even regular exercise will be less effective.
Essential Nutrients for Bone and Muscle Health
- Calcium: A key mineral for strong bones. Men over 50 should aim for 1,000 mg daily, while women should get 1,200 mg. Excellent food sources include dairy products, leafy greens (kale, spinach), and fortified foods.
- Vitamin D: Helps the body absorb calcium effectively. You can get it from sun exposure and foods like fatty fish (salmon, tuna), egg yolks, and fortified milk. Supplements are also widely recommended.
- Protein: Crucial for maintaining and building muscle mass, especially when combined with strength training. Aim for high-quality sources like lean meats, fish, eggs, and legumes.
- Magnesium: Assists in calcium absorption and bone formation. It can be found in leafy greens, nuts, and seeds.
Lifestyle Changes and Habits
Besides diet and exercise, certain lifestyle adjustments can help you prevent or reduce age-related shrinking.
Table of Healthy Habits vs. Detrimental Vices
Healthy Habits | Detrimental Vices |
---|---|
Regular Exercise | Sedentary Lifestyle |
Consistent physical activity builds and maintains bone density and muscle mass. | Lack of movement leads to bone tissue loss and muscle atrophy, accelerating height loss. |
Balanced Nutrition | Poor Diet |
A diet rich in calcium, Vitamin D, and protein supports bone and muscle health. | Insufficient nutrients, particularly calcium, lead to weakened bones and higher fracture risk. |
Good Posture | Slouching |
Practicing good posture reduces stress on your spine and keeps vertebrae aligned. | Poor posture, especially when sitting or using devices, compresses the spine over time. |
Avoid Smoking | Tobacco Use |
Abstaining from smoking prevents reduced bone density and helps with overall bone health. | Smoking has a direct, negative relationship with bone density and interferes with healing. |
Moderate Alcohol | Excessive Alcohol |
Limited alcohol consumption is less detrimental to calcium absorption and bone density. | Chronic, heavy alcohol use interferes with calcium absorption and accelerates bone density loss. |
When to See a Doctor
While some height loss is a normal part of aging, rapid or excessive shrinking can indicate a more serious underlying issue like severe osteoporosis. If you notice a significant height reduction of more than one to two inches in a short period, it is crucial to consult a doctor. A medical professional can perform a bone density test (DEXA scan) to assess your risk and guide you on potential treatments, including medication.
